RIVERDALE, Iowa — Caitlin Clark has won countless awards throughout her young career. Now, she can add another item to his list of accolades: having two bald eagles named after her!
A pair of beloved Arconic eagles, Liberty and Justice, welcomed two eaglets back in April. Their names? Caitlin and Clark. Those two received 36% of the votes out of five sets of names.
The pair of feathery parents first made their nest near the Arconic plant in Riverdale in 2009. Since 2010, when the eagle camera was installed, Liberty and Justice have fledged sixteen eagles from their nest, fourteen of which have been named: Freedom, Spirit, Faith, Hope, Honor, Glory, Rudy, Star, Sky, Mercury, Gemini, Apollo, Windy and Storm.
Eggs typically hatch in mid to late March and are usually ready to fly by June.
Arconic says that since the camera was installed, 35 million visitors have watched the stream worldwide.
